The New Pictures, Jun. 9, 1947

Miracle on 34th Street (20th Century-Fox) is brought about by a well-beavered, somewhat pixillated old gentleman (Edmund Gwenn) who calls himself Kris Kringle and isn't kidding. So far as he is concerned, he is the original, the one & only Santa Claus. As such, he is well pleased to take the throne in R. H. Macy & Co.'s toy department. His employer (Maureen O'Hara) regards him as a harmless old lunatic and her grimly progressive little girl (Natalie Wood) is sure he is an outright fraud.
